From Universal Studios Orlando:

For the first time ever, Sony Pictures’ classic film, Ghostbusters, is coming to Halloween Horror Nights at Universal Orlando Resort and Universal Studios Hollywood – bringing the most memorable scenes, characters and supernatural spirits from one of pop culture’s most iconic films to life in immersive mazes at the nation’s premier Halloween events, starting this September.

Since its release in 1984, Ghostbusters has entertained generations with its comedic yet frightening tale of four paranormal investigators on their quest to eradicate supernatural threats from creating chaos throughout New York City. As the film marks its milestone 35th anniversary, guests will have the unique opportunity to live the action and terrifying scares they have seen in the hit film when it comes to life at Halloween Horror Nights 2019.
